以文本方式查看主题

-  Foxtable(狐表)  (http://www.foxtable.com/bbs/index.asp)
--  专家坐堂  (http://www.foxtable.com/bbs/list.asp?boardid=2)
----  [求助]如何进行筛选或者加载?  (http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=163849)

--  作者:1669607010
--  发布时间:2021/4/26 22:19:00
--  [求助]如何进行筛选或者加载?

Dim cmd As New SQLCommand


现在有个奇葩的需求,以上代码用订单表的客户列生成的下拉列表,现在有个需求是如何对生成的列表项目进行筛选,只显示从订单表里不重复的客户名的第11-20项?哪位老师指导一下应该怎么解决?


--  作者:有点蓝
--  发布时间:2021/4/26 22:23:00
--  
内部表、access还是SqlServer?
--  作者:1669607010
--  发布时间:2021/4/26 22:39:00
--  
兰老师,SqlServer表生成的列表项目项现在是只想显示第11-20项
--  作者:有点蓝
--  发布时间:2021/4/26 23:09:00
--  
Dim cmd As New SQLCommand
cmd.ConnectionName = "数据源名称"
Dim
 dt As DataTable
Dim
 cmb As WinForm.ComboBox
cmd.CommandText = "
Select 客户 From (SELECT Row_Number() Over(Order by 客户) As RowNum, 客户 From {订单}  group by 客户) As a Where RowNum >= 11 And RowNum <= 20"
dt = cmd.ExecuteReader()
cmb = e.Form.Controls(
"ComboBox1")
cmb.ComboList= dt.GetComboListString(
"客户"
)
--  作者:1669607010
--  发布时间:2021/4/26 23:22:00
--  
谢谢老师